Output 31caf16dae87fc84ef2e30f04bb5629374e21dab0260205f39516c6b00e00c6a:8

value
3142742
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1f7b8f8487496a8708ef4fbf1ee9aa6f6bb6397e OP_EQUAL
address
34ZUtdeKxszvRVm1rff3WCwqPJ7mu5AQGJ
transaction
31caf16dae87fc84ef2e30f04bb5629374e21dab0260205f39516c6b00e00c6a
spent
true